The Mari Yamba mission was established by the Hermannsburg-learning Lutheran synod of Queensland (UGSLSQ) Australia. The Mari Yamba residents were relocated to the Cape Bedford mission in 1902. It is located near the present day Prosperine and Andromache State Forests. In May 1888 Claussen resigned, claiming he was unable to work with Doblies. The committee instead dismissed Doblies, who was not favoured because he was not from Hermannsburg. It found lay missionary Hans Jürgen Norup to look after the agricultural and stock work.
